Srinagar, March 2 -- Heavy downpours in the Kashmir plains and snowfall in the upper reaches led to the closure of the Jammu-Srinagar national highway, officials said on Saturday.

Traffic officials said the highway was blocked at many places in Ramban district due to mudslides, landslides, and shooting stones.

"Jammu-Srinagar NHW is blocked at many places due to mudslides, landslides, and shooting stones. It is raining heavily across the NHW. People are advised to avoid a journey on NH-44 till the weather improves and the road is clear," an official statement of the traffic department said this morning.

Officials said the flight operations to and from the Valley were normal.
